summaryrefslogtreecommitdiff
path: root/indra
diff options
context:
space:
mode:
authorAndrey Kleshchev <andreykproductengine@lindenlab.com>2020-08-05 22:33:57 +0300
committerAndrey Kleshchev <andreykproductengine@lindenlab.com>2020-08-05 22:36:00 +0300
commit00acc562f929eaa0f89386d97786815e56742d26 (patch)
tree7916492eaea4694af8c2a35196c14a96a4fa54e9 /indra
parent59b9894d4c88c30432cfb45c1d295d54ba25d42b (diff)
Revert commit bbb16ff97c1dbafa21358dbee8ca686d3c30478e.
This fails at teamcity due to missing LLTrans, but builds locally without issues. Reverting to not hold D501
Diffstat (limited to 'indra')
-rw-r--r--indra/newview/llappviewer.cpp10
-rw-r--r--indra/newview/llversioninfo.cpp12
2 files changed, 10 insertions, 12 deletions
diff --git a/indra/newview/llappviewer.cpp b/indra/newview/llappviewer.cpp
index 379e29a06b..cf9ad7ccbf 100644
--- a/indra/newview/llappviewer.cpp
+++ b/indra/newview/llappviewer.cpp
@@ -3101,7 +3101,15 @@ LLSD LLAppViewer::getViewerInfo() const
// return a URL to the release notes for this viewer, such as:
// https://releasenotes.secondlife.com/viewer/2.1.0.123456.html
- info["VIEWER_RELEASE_NOTES_URL"] = versionInfo.getReleaseNotes();;
+ std::string url = versionInfo.getReleaseNotes(); // VVM supplied
+ if (url.empty())
+ {
+ url = LLTrans::getString("RELEASE_NOTES_BASE_URL");
+ if (!LLStringUtil::endsWith(url, "/"))
+ url += "/";
+ url += LLURI::escape(versionInfo.getVersion()) + ".html";
+ }
+ info["VIEWER_RELEASE_NOTES_URL"] = url;
// Position
LLViewerRegion* region = gAgent.getRegion();
diff --git a/indra/newview/llversioninfo.cpp b/indra/newview/llversioninfo.cpp
index ccfb9f3e41..4720a989b0 100644
--- a/indra/newview/llversioninfo.cpp
+++ b/indra/newview/llversioninfo.cpp
@@ -28,7 +28,6 @@
#include "llviewerprecompiledheaders.h"
#include "llevents.h"
#include "lleventfilter.h"
-#include "lltrans.h"
#include "llversioninfo.h"
#include "stringize.h"
#include <boost/regex.hpp>
@@ -174,14 +173,5 @@ std::string LLVersionInfo::getBuildConfig()
std::string LLVersionInfo::getReleaseNotes()
{
- if (mReleaseNotes.empty())
- {
- std::string url = mReleaseNotes;
- url = LLTrans::getString("RELEASE_NOTES_BASE_URL");
- if (!LLStringUtil::endsWith(url, "/"))
- url += "/";
- url += LLURI::escape(getVersion()) + ".html";
- return url;
- }
- return mReleaseNotes; // VVM supplied
+ return mReleaseNotes;
}